What Your Lipstick Color Says Before You Do

Lipstick colors – Crimson: Sassy, Bold & Confident

Red is associated with love, passion, and excitement. Crimson, a warmer red, represents determination and success while emitting an air of sensuality. Bold red lips are perfect for cocktail nights out with the girls.

Nude: Classic & Sophisticated

Nude shades are associated with warmth and emit a practical and comforting aura. Also, nude shades give off an air of authority making them perfect for work.

Brown: Composed & Dependable

Browns are strong colors that are associated with reliability and strength like the earth we live on. Brown shades are perfect as an everyday lipstick if you have darker skin

Brick Red: Strong & Courageous

Brick red can be found amongst the dark red subspectrum. Like all the red shades it screams vibrancy, energy, and vitality. This sutler shade of red is perfect for business meetings.

Lipstick colors – Baby Pink: Kind, Girly & Emphatic

Baby pink is associated with love and romance. It’s a soft feminine color that oozes kindness and compassion. Lighter pink shades like baby pink are great for events such as weddings.

Hot Pink: Bubbly & Playful

In color psychology, pink is a sign of hope. It inspires positive thoughts and comforting feelings. Liven up any party by wearing hot pink lips. This shade is definitely for girls that want to have fun.

Black: Alternative & Cool

The color black is symbolic of power, elegance, and mystery. Let your inner alt girl shine with bold black lips. They pair perfectly with indie or rock concerts.

Peach: Friendly & Energetic

Peach evokes a sense of joy, warmth, and youthfulness. Also, peach is a shade for extroverts, and you can wear peach for days out with friends.

Burgundy: Wealth, Power & Money

Burgundy emits a feeling of sophistication and symbolizes wealth and ambition. Let everyone know your worth by wearing burgundy to an expensive restaurant.

Orange: Excitement & Adventure

The color orange is an energetic color related to optimism and rejuvenation. If you find nude shades boring then spice it up with an orange lip. Works perfectly as a bolder color for days out.

Purple: Individualistic & Strong

It takes a bold and confident person to wear purple on their lips. Purple is an excellent color for parting the night away or for creating a cute Autumn look.

Blue: Exotic & Creative

Blue is probably the most out-there color you can choose for your lips. Plus, blue lips make a quirky outfit pop or wear on your next exotic holiday.
